The influence of O-carboxymethylchitosan on the crystallization of calcium carbonate

2010 
Abstract Calcium carbonate (CaCO 3 ) was crystallized in the presence of O -carboxymethylchitosan (CMCS) by a vapor diffusion method. The CaCO 3 particles were characterized by scanning electron microscopy (SEM), the energy dispersion spectroscopies (EDS), powder X-ray diffraction (XRD), Fourier transform infrared (FTIR) spectroscopy, thermogravimetry analysis (TGA) and N 2 adsorption–desorption methods. By varying the concentrations of CMCS, Ca 2+ and Mg 2+ ions, and temperature, the CaCO 3 nanocrystals with different morphologies were produced. Based on the analysis of CaCO 3 particles obtained under different conditions, the mechanism of the CaCO 3 crystallization in the presence of CMCS was proposed.
